☐ Escort the new starter to Storage Room 4B on the lower ground floor, opposite the lift bank, where spare hardware for Tavener Systems staff is kept. Confirm their starter kit — laptop, headset, dock, and cables — against the allocation sheet taped inside the door, and have them initial each item. Do not leave the room unlocked at any point, even briefly, as audit rules require continuous supervision. The keypad by the handle accepts the access code shown below.

staff pass of fajof-fawif = bdg-ES-2

Quick note from the Streamhawk side: we flipped permessage-deflate back on for the websocket relay after the bandwidth spike in the Kettleford region. Yes, it saves ~40% on payload size, but CPU on the relay pods jumps noticeably, so keep context takeover disabled. If you see latency creep past 80ms, compression is the first suspect. To enable the compressed relay path locally, add this line to your env file.

sealed setting: LEDGER_TOKEN20=6148d35bbb480b0ab79e

**FAQ: Quillforge markdown pipeline**

Q: How is rendered markdown sanitized?

A: Quillforge parses to an AST, strips raw HTML, allowlists link schemes, then renders server-side. No client-side injection path exists post-render. Sanitizer configs are pinned; changes need security sign-off. Reviewers needing the pipeline's isolated test harness must authenticate with the recovery passphrase below.

strongbox words: druvan-lamys-eliius-jorax-istox-soreth-ulays-gilix-ralix-oliiel-norwyn-casvan-praius

Runbook — account recovery, Moontide widget backend

If the Moontide tide-table widget's service account is locked out after a failed key rotation, do not reissue tokens manually. Use the break-glass flow in the Harborlight console and record the incident number. The reviewer must confirm the audit trail before proceeding. Unlock the recovery console with the passphrase below.

vault phrase of kawep-bajog = novath-normir-istwyn-druok-zorok-eliok-novmir-quenvan-gilys